首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在组件渲染之前创建对组件的引用

在React中,可以使用React.createRef()方法在组件渲染之前创建对组件的引用。这个方法返回一个可变的ref对象,可以将其赋值给组件的ref属性。

创建对组件的引用有以下几个步骤:

  1. 导入React库:import React from 'react';
  2. 创建一个类组件或函数组件。
  3. 在组件的构造函数中,使用React.createRef()方法创建一个ref对象:this.myRef = React.createRef();(类组件)或const myRef = React.createRef();(函数组件)。
  4. 在组件的JSX中,将ref对象赋值给组件的ref属性:<Component ref={this.myRef} />(类组件)或<Component ref={myRef} />(函数组件)。

通过这样的方式,我们就可以在组件渲染之前创建对组件的引用。这个引用可以用于访问组件的属性和方法,以及操作组件的DOM元素。

这种技术在以下场景中非常有用:

  • 访问组件的属性和方法:通过引用,可以直接访问组件的属性和方法,而不需要通过父组件进行传递。
  • 操作组件的DOM元素:通过引用,可以获取组件渲染后的DOM元素,并进行一些DOM操作,例如修改样式、添加事件监听器等。
  • 调用组件的方法:通过引用,可以直接调用组件的方法,从而触发一些特定的行为或逻辑。

腾讯云提供了一系列与React相关的产品和服务,例如云服务器、云函数、云数据库等,可以满足不同场景下的需求。具体的产品介绍和文档可以参考腾讯云官方网站:腾讯云产品与服务

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券